Senior Project Scientist / Project Manager - Environmental Site Assessment and Remediation
We are looking to hire a mid to senior level professional with 10+ years of experience to work with the Environmental Site Assessment group. This position will involve the coordination, oversight, and management of all aspects of complex environmental assessment and remediation for various industrial and retail-commercial sites.
This individual will be responsible for overseeing the project teams, interfacing with clients, technical writing and review of reports, and mentorship and training of junior staff. This position will include growth opportunities for additional responsibilities.
Responsibilities include:
Management and execution of daily project tasks associated with site investigation, remediation, and regulatory reporting
Phase II/III site investigation, remediation planning, design, and scoping
Procurement and coordination of various services including drillers, laboratories, and remedial contractors
Proposal writing, estimates, and bid coordination
CTDEEP RSRs/RBCRs and CTA reporting, filings, and permitting including but not limited to: Environmental Condition Assessment Form (ECAF), Phase II/III Site Investigation Reports, Completion of Investigation (COI), Remedial Action Plans (RAP), Remedial Action Reports (RAR), Environmental Use Restriction (EUR) Applications, Verification Reports, and General Permits.
Required Experience:
BS Degree in Environmental Science, Geology, or related scientific or technical field.
10+ years of experience in conducting environmental site assessment investigations and remediation.
Strong knowledge of Connecticut and Federal environmental regulations, including the CT RSRs/RBCRs, CTA, SCGD, TSCA, and pending changes/updates.
Experience with Project or Phase/Task level management of Phase II/III ESA, Remedial Planning, and Remediation, including scheduling, budget tracking, and coordination with subcontractors, client representatives, and stakeholders.
Knowledge and experience investigating emerging contaminants
Strong technical report writing skills with ability to draw conclusions and recommendations for next steps in achieving applicable site objectives and milestones.
Ability to draft proposals that include technical scope and fees.
Strong oral and written communication skills.
